BEER RELEASES

  • Pink Peppercorn Saison - 7.8%. A spicy twist on the classic farmhouse ale, infused with pink peppercorns for a kick of flavor. Note, this is Amy's all time favorite beer!

  • Cream Ale - 5.3% on Nitro. Smooth and creamy with a velvety finish thanks to the nitrogen infusion, this ale is a refreshing delight.

  • Double IPA - 8.5%. Bold and hoppy, this Double IPA packs a punch with intense flavor and a robust finish.

  • Amber Ale - 5%. A beautifully balanced brew with a rich malt complexity and a smooth, clean finish.

OUR BREWHOUSE & TAPROOM

A place to meet friends, and enjoy a good brew.

Our establishment is family and dog friendly. While we don't have a kitchen, we feature food trucks and customers can bring their own food to enjoy with a pint.

  • No outside alcohol 

  • Well-behaved dogs allowed if on-leash

  • Kids with continuous parent supervision are welcome

OUR STORY

independent- and brewer-owned & operated

Co-founders, and husband and wife team, Peter Charbonnier and Amy Besunder opened Populuxe Brewing in 2012 in the bucolic beer mecca of Ballard, WA.  Peter had been an award-winning home brewer and the two were inspired to see if they could turn his hobby into a business. The response was overwhelmingly positive and in 2016, they expanded to a larger facility. Many awards were won, including the prestigious Small Brewery of the Year (2018). More importantly, a community was built, and great friends and memories were made.

In 2019, as COVID-19 took hold of the country, the couple retreated to their home in Packwood, WA. Members of the community since 2008, it had long been their dream to live there, full-time. In the wake of a global pandemic, they threw caution to the wind, sold the brewery and pulled up stakes planning to “find some low-stress jobs and enjoy the good life.” That lasted a few months till they were approached by some neighbors. There was an awesome and empty building crying out for a new life on the edge of town and a supportive community who were thirsty for some locally brewed beer. And so, Longmire Springs Brewing was born.
